As the Dallas Cowboys head into the 2001 season, it’s anyone’s guess as to whether the quarterback of the future will be Tony Banks, Quincy Carter, Anthony Wright, or none of the above. What we do know is where some of the quarterbacks of the past are huddling up these days:

Eddie Lebaron (1960-1963) lives in Sacramento, California, and is on the board of the Northern California Golf Association in Pebble Beach.

Don Meredith (1960-1968), is retired and living in Santa Fe, New Mexico.

Craig Morton (1965-1974) is in private business in Phoenix.

Roger Staubach (1969-1979) is the chairman and CEO of the Staubach Company, a commercial real estate company in Dallas.

Danny White (1976-1988) is the head coach and general manager of the Arizona Rattlers, an Arena Football League team in Phoenix.

Gary Hogeboom (1980-1985) is a real estate developer in Grand Rapids, Michigan.

Steve Pelleur (1984-1988) is a commercial real estate broker in Seattle, Washington.

And Troy Aikman (1989-2000) is a broadcaster for FOX Sports and lives in Plano.
